ACTION Africa Regional Coordinator

ACTION Africa serves as a coordinating hub for ACTION partners based in Africa (Kenya, Zambia, Tanzania, South Africa, Cote d’Ivoire) with a mandate to facilitate greater impact and presence on the continent.

ACTION is a partnership of locally rooted organizations around the world that advocate for life-saving care for millions of people who are threatened by preventable diseases.

ACTION Africa’s strategic engagement is guided by the ACTION Africa Priority Framework, which is directed by ACTION’s Strategic Framework.

ACTION Africa coordinates on and contributes to the following three areas to advance ACTION’s priorities in Africa

Resource Mobilization

  • Identification, cultivation, and solicitation of
    new joint funding opportunities
  • Stewardship of existing joint ACTION funding
    partners.

Organizational and Partnership Development

  • Identification, cultivation, and support of new ACTION partners, allies, and champions based in Africa
  • Advance and support organizational strengthening of ACTION Africa partners
  • Facilitating relationship between ACTION Africa and all other ACTION Partners and the secretariat.

Strategic Coordination

  • Identification and execution of joint campaign
    opportunities
  • Maximization of individual contributions
    through collective planning and implementation
